[Phencyclidine abuse, dependence, intoxication, and psychosis]
Takenao Koseki1, Toshitaka Nabeshima
1Department of Chemical Pharmacology, Graduate School of Pharmaceutical Sciences, Meijo University.
Phencyclidine (PCP) abuse remains a significant issue despite declining popularity, causing severe intoxication and psychosis. Medical advances for PCP-induced disorders are lacking, highlighting the urgent need for new treatments.

Context:
- Phencyclidine (PCP) is a potent psychotomimetic drug with a history of widespread illicit use among US youth.
- While PCP popularity has decreased, its abuse continues to pose a serious social problem due to severe intoxication.
- PCP abuse and its associated health consequences remain a concern within public health and clinical settings.
